Getting into digital photography needn't mean remortgaging your flat or selling a kidney. The first thing to realise is that you don't need the latest, shiniest cameras. Digital technology is moving so fast that even today's smallest, most powerful cameras will look overweight and underpowered in a few years' time.
Decide what's really important to you now, and what you can live without. For instance, think how large you'll want to print your images. If you're happy with postcard prints, stick with a cheap three megapixel (3MP) camera. A 4MP or 5MP camera will produce images that look great at A4 size, and you only really need a 6MP or 7MP model if you're considering A3 or larger prints.
